Hvordan Skriv en Float bokstave i Java
Java-programmer kan ta et bredt utvalg av tastaturet brukerinnganger. Du kan skrive inn strenger og noen primitive numerisk Type: heltall, lange, float eller dobbel (dobbel presisjon flyte). I prinsippet er alle konsollen innspill bare en strøm av uninterpreted bytes - så du må ringe de aktuelle Java bibliotekfunksjoner for å analysere en bestemt inngang som en dupp. Når programmet utfører, vil brukeren gi den aktuelle innspill ved å følge Javas syntaksregler for float konstanter (konstant verdier).
Bruksanvisning
1 Ta med følgende linje i begynnelsen av Java-kode:
import java.io. *;
2 Skriv kode som oppretter en forekomst av den forhåndsdefinerte BufferedReader Java klassen lese innspill fra konsollen, som i det følgende eksempelkode:
BufferedReader myInputStream = ny BufferedReader (ny InputStreamReader (System.in));
"System.in" er input stream definert for hver Java-program, også kalt "standard input."
3 Inneholde kode som leser en dupp nummer fra BufferedReader objekt:
flyte myFloat;
myFloat = Float.parseFloat (myInputStream.readLine ());
4 Kompilere hele Java-program, inkludert koden lagt i trinn 1 til 3, ved å klikke på "Start" og deretter skrive "cmd" i søkefeltet og trykke "Enter". En ny kommandolinjen vil åpne. Skriv inn følgende kommando i det:
javac myMainClass.java
Erstatt "myMainClass.java" av navnet på filen som inneholder kilden Java-kode. Trykk enter."
5 Utfør din Java-program ved å skrive følgende kommando i kommandovinduet:
java myMainClass.class
Trykk enter."
6 Skriv inn float bokstavelig når koden din ber deg om det ved å skrive det som i følgende eksempel:
2,71828
Trykk enter." Java-programmet vil analysere flyte bokstavelig og lagre verdien i variabelen "myFloat."